Emergency Numbers in Gibraltar

Numbers for police, ambulance, fire and rescue services in Gibraltar: who to call in an emergency...
- All Emergencies – 112
- Ambulance – 190
- Fire – 190
- Police – 199
The emergency number 112 can be used to reach medical, fire and police emergency services in Gibraltar.
This pan-European emergency number 112 can be called from any telephone (landline, pay phone or mobile cellular phone even without a SIM card). Calls are free. It can be used for any life-threatening situation, including:
- Serious medical problems (accident, severe injuries, chest pain, seizure, unconscious person)
- Any type of fire (house, car)
- Life-threatening situations (crimes)
This number should be reserved for emergency cases only. Once through to an operator, the caller should provide their telephone number, address and the location where help is needed, as well as any details about the emergency and the number of people involved.

Pharmacies
Pharmacies on duty out of hours are open Monday to Friday from 19:00–21:00; weekends and public holidays from 11:00–13:00 and 18:00–20:00.
